Tar driveway sealing is a service that involves applying a protective coating to asphalt driveways to help preserve their surface. This process typically includes cleaning the driveway thoroughly to remove dirt, debris, and oil stains, followed by applying a sealant that forms a barrier against moisture, UV rays, and everyday wear and tear. Proper sealing can help extend the lifespan of a driveway by preventing cracks, potholes, and surface deterioration that often occur due to exposure to the elements. Many local contractors offer this service to help homeowners maintain the appearance and integrity of their driveways over time.

Sealing a driveway addresses common issues such as cracking, surface erosion, and fading caused by sun exposure. Without protection, asphalt can become brittle and more susceptible to damage from water penetration and temperature fluctuations. Sealant helps fill small cracks and creates a smooth, uniform surface that resists further cracking and damage. This service is especially beneficial in areas with hot summers and cold winters, where temperature changes can accelerate asphalt breakdown. Regular sealing can also enhance curb appeal by giving the driveway a fresh, well-maintained look.

The overview below groups typical Tar Driveway Sealing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Hemet, CA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Most routine crack filling and minor sealing projects typically cost between $250 and $600 for many residential driveways in Hemet, CA. These jobs are usually straightforward and fall within the middle price range, with fewer projects reaching the higher end.

Standard Sealing Jobs - A typical driveway sealing service, including surface cleaning and sealing, generally ranges from $600 to $1,200. Many local contractors perform these projects regularly within this band, which covers most standard-sized driveways.

Large or Complex Projects - Larger driveways or those requiring extensive surface preparation can cost $1,200 to $2,500 or more. While less common, some projects involving additional repairs or unique surface conditions may push costs into this higher range.

Full Driveway Replacement - Complete driveway replacement or extensive resurfacing can range from $4,000 to $8,000+ depending on size and materials. These larger projects are less frequent but represent the upper tier of typical costs for significant upgrades in the Hemet area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is driveway sealing for tar driveways? Driveway sealing involves applying a protective coating to tar driveways to help prevent damage from weather, oil, and other elements, extending their lifespan.

How often should tar driveways be sealed? Typically, sealing is recommended every 2 to 3 years to maintain surface protection and appearance, though this can vary based on usage and climate.

What benefits does sealing a tar driveway provide? Sealing can enhance curb appeal, reduce the risk of cracks and potholes, and help protect the driveway from staining and deterioration over time.
